Mutable AI excels when speed and team collaboration for production ready code are the priority; Code2.AI shines for design to product workflows and language versatility. If you must choose per use case, pick mutable.ai for rapid development cycles and strong collaboration, and code2.ai for design driven, language diverse projects. In practice, many teams will benefit from evaluating both in a controlled pilot to see which meets their primary priorities.
Mutable.ai offers a freemium entry priced at 0.00 with monthly subscription terms, making it accessible for individuals and teams to explore core capabilities. This model typically enables gradual feature exposure as teams scale. Code2.AI is a paid perpetual license at 40.00, requiring a one time payment for ongoing use, with no recurring subscription indicated in the data.
